No, Stalin would have said, "The guys who are accusing Manafort and Gates--get something on them. Anything. Make something up if you have to. Then, give them a show trial, just for looks, and find them guilty. Then execute them." And his will would be done. Why? Because Stalin paid no attention to the USSR's Constitution.

The Stalinist USSR's approach was a long way from America's investigation and due process system. Does America really want a Stalinist approach? From a famous 20th century Communist:

Quote:
Stalin acted not through persuasion, explanation, and patient cooperation with people, but by imposing his concepts and demanding absolute submission to his opinion. Whoever opposed this concept or tried to prove his viewpoint, and the correctness of his position, was doomed to removal from the leading collective and to subsequent moral and physical annihilation....
That's from Nikita Khrushchev's "Secret Speech" of 1956 (cite) to the Communist Party of the Soviet Union's 20th Party Congress.

Again, does America really want to go there? No investigations, no due process, just have the Leader say what's going to happen to the allegedly-guilty parties? That's a Stalin-esque system that would be used to silence opponents; and bears no resemblance to the process America uses today. Which follows the US Constitution and is fair to all.
